The price of uPVC double-glazed windows will differ based on the style, material, and size you choose. Fixed installations do not open, and cost between PS150 and PS300 per window. Sliding windows are horizontally arranged on one or more sides, and can cost more at PS450 to PS1000.
Steel double glazing is a popular choice, echoing the traditional brick warehouse windows found on industrial heritage buildings. They are ultra-thin and have a minimal frame and can be painted any color you want. They are harder to break than normal glass and feature built-in locks, so they offer a high level of security.

It is also important to inquire about the cost of labour. In most cases, window companies contract their work out to local fitters, which will increase the cost. Also, you should inquire if they offer a financing scheme.
A lot of national and local window companies offer a range of schemes to help reduce the cost of installing double-glazed windows at your home. These include the ECO4 energy grant and LA Flex. The ECO4 scheme is designed to assist homeowners with less incomes to afford energy-saving improvements such as double glazing. LA Flex provides financial assistance to those who don't meet the ECO4 requirements.

In addition to standard double glazing, you can also have triple-glazed windows which offer an increased level of insulation and noise reduction. This kind of window comes with an additional pane insulated by an inert, such as argon, or krypton. This helps to prevent loss of heat. You can also pick from a range of coatings that further enhance insulation.
Aluminium double-glazed windows are a different alternative. They feature an aesthetically slimmer and sleeker frame. These windows are extremely robust and weatherproof and can be customized to match your home's style. These windows are available in a variety of shades to match any design. They are more expensive than uPVC however they can save you money in the long run.
Another option that is popular is double-glazed windows made of timber, which are made from sustainable wood and are more environmentally green than uPVC. They are available in a variety of styles, ranging from sash to bay and can be painted or stained to fit your home's style.
